What does daughter in heart mean on an obituary?

"Daughter in heart" on an obituary typically refers to someone who was considered like a daughter to the deceased, even if they were not related by blood. It signifies a close, familial bond and deep connection that was akin to that of a biological daughter.

Can your husband adopt your daughter you had with someone else?

Yes, your husband can adopt your daughter from a previous relationship, but the process typically requires the consent of the biological parent if they are alive and have parental rights. If the biological parent’s rights are terminated or they consent to the adoption, your husband can proceed with the adoption process through the legal system. It’s advisable to consult with a family law attorney to understand the specific requirements and procedures in your jurisdiction.
